Before we delve into the nitty-gritty of pronouncing áIne, let’s understand what it means and where it is used. áIne is a word of Irish origin, and it is commonly used as a given name. In the Irish language, the diacritical mark (accent) known as the fada is placed on the letter “a” to indicate a long vowel sound.
